Linux系统下VPN应用与配置深度解析

南风 7 0
本文深入探讨了VPN在Linux系统中的应用与配置。首先介绍了VPN的基本概念和作用,随后详细讲解了在Linux系统中配置VPN的步骤,包括选择合适的VPN客户端、设置网络连接、配置加密参数等。文章还针对常见问题提供了解决方案,帮助读者顺利实现VPN在Linux系统中的应用。

本文目录导读:

  1. VPN概述
  2. Linux系统中常用的VPN协议
  3. VPN在Linux系统中的应用
  4. Linux系统中VPN的配置

Linux系统下VPN应用与配置深度解析,vpn linux,第1张

随着互联网的普及,网络安全问题日益凸显,VPN(虚拟专用网络)作为一种安全可靠的网络连接方式,在保护用户隐私和访问受限资源方面发挥着重要作用,Linux系统因其开源、稳定、安全等特点,成为许多用户的首选操作系统,本文将深入解析VPN在Linux系统中的应用与配置,帮助用户更好地利用VPN技术。

VPN概述

VPN是一种通过公共网络(如互联网)建立专用网络连接的技术,它可以在不安全的网络环境中为用户提供安全、可靠的通信服务,VPN的主要作用包括:

1、保护用户隐私:通过加密用户数据,防止数据在传输过程中被窃取或篡改。

2、访问受限资源:突破地域限制,访问某些地区或组织内部的网络资源。

3、远程办公:实现远程登录公司内部网络,方便员工进行远程办公。

Linux系统中常用的VPN协议

Linux系统中常用的VPN协议有:

1、PPTP(点对点隧道协议):简单易用,但安全性较低。

2、L2TP/IPsec(层2隧道协议/互联网协议安全):安全性较高,但配置较为复杂。

3、OpenVPN:开源、安全、灵活,支持多种加密算法和隧道模式。

VPN在Linux系统中的应用

1、保护隐私:在公共场所使用VPN可以保护用户隐私,防止他人窃取个人信息。

2、访问国外网站:突破地域限制,访问国外网站、资源。

3、远程办公:实现远程登录公司内部网络,方便员工进行远程办公。

4、加密通信:在传输敏感数据时,使用VPN可以保证数据的安全性。

Linux系统中VPN的配置

以下以OpenVPN为例,介绍Linux系统中VPN的配置方法:

1、安装OpenVPN:在终端输入以下命令安装OpenVPN:

sudo apt-get update
sudo apt-get install openvpn

2、下载VPN配置文件:从VPN服务提供商获取VPN服务器地址和配置文件。

3、配置VPN连接:

(1)将VPN配置文件(通常以.ovpn为扩展名)复制到/etc/openvpn/目录下。

(2)创建一个用户组,用于OpenVPN的运行:

sudo groupadd openvpn

(3)将当前用户添加到OpenVPN用户组:

sudo usermod -a -G openvpn $USER

(4)为VPN配置文件设置权限:

sudo chmod 600 /etc/openvpn/your_vpn_config.ovpn

4、启动VPN服务:

(1)在终端输入以下命令启动VPN服务:

sudo systemctl start openvpn@your_vpn_config.service

(2)查看VPN连接状态:

sudo systemctl status openvpn@your_vpn_config.service

5、断开VPN连接:

在终端输入以下命令断开VPN连接:

sudo systemctl stop openvpn@your_vpn_config.service

VPN在Linux系统中的应用广泛,可以为用户提供安全、可靠的通信服务,通过本文的介绍,相信您已经掌握了Linux系统中VPN的配置方法,在实际应用中,请根据个人需求选择合适的VPN协议和配置方案,以确保网络安全和便捷性。

标签: #vpn linux

  • 评论列表

留言评论

请先 登录 再评论,若不是会员请先 注册
请先 登录 再评论,若不是会员请先 注册